i apologise in advance, for the fact that "like" is not a word that i
can use in connection with "colour schemes" on internet based (actually
any) documentation. for me (and those like me) it is far less esoteric,
it is a matter of being able to see/discern the text on/from the
background. colour discrimination is not a gift that all share equally
abundantly.  
 
i am writing on behalf of the disabled people who are not able to
participate in community other than by what is available to them on
"the internet" and for those who have colour compromised vision.
